The Ministry of Education, Science and Technology has issued a circular to provide details of land and land of community schools across the country. Education Minister Mahabir Pun had directed the Education and Human Resource Development Center to submit the details of land and land.
The Center has written to the Education Development and Coordination Units of 77 districts, requesting them to provide details of land.
‘Since the Ministry of Education has been requesting details of land of community schools and community learning centers, it is requested to provide them as soon as possible,’ the letter from the Center said.
The Ministry of Education has directed the schools to send details of the district, local level, name of the school, land area, occupancy status, and any land-related problems. Minister Pun said that the details were requested as complaints of misappropriation of school land have come from many districts.
Earlier, the Ministry of Education had directed the Center to provide details of scholarships provided by private schools across the country.
There is a legal provision that private schools should provide free scholarships to 10 percent of the students enrolled. According to the provision, details including the names of students and parents who have received scholarships have been requested.
